Hey guys, I’m sure this question has been asked millions of times. I have a 65 gallon 36x18x24 tank and was kinda stumped on what to buy for lighting. I know it’s kinda dependent on what you want to put into the tank. I’ve always been told Kessil lights, and was leaning towards 2x A350 or 360s. But I’m here for other opinions and pictures. Any help or advice would be awesome!
 
I think kessil makes the most attractive light. However, there are many options (some a better bang for you buck in terms of performance and price). The kessils you would want would be 2 360(x or regular) we, one ap9x, or 3 a160we.

Kinda open to any light option, still undecided.
 
A350’s are old. The tech is fine that’s just an older generation. Any units you find will likely be well past their ideal lifespan. They just aren’t making them anymore. You’re looking at a pair of a360X units. That would do fine for you
